Understanding Intermittent Fasting

Intermittent fasting (IF) involves cycling between periods of eating and fasting, rather than focusing solely on what to eat. Common methods include the 16/8 approach, where eating is limited to an 8-hour window, or alternate-day fasting. Research indicates IF triggers metabolic changes that may offer health advantages beyond simple calorie restriction. [1] Unlike continuous calorie cutting, IF promotes a ‘metabolic switch’ from glucose to ketones for energy, enhancing cellular repair and stress resistance. [1] This process activates pathways like autophagy, which clears damaged cells, potentially improving overall metabolic health. [2]

Decades of animal studies and human trials support IF’s role in addressing conditions like obesity and diabetes. However, long-term human data remains limited, with most trials focusing on short-term outcomes in overweight adults. [1] Benefits often stem from weight loss, but metabolic adaptations provide additional effects. To start, consult a healthcare provider, especially if you have conditions like diabetes, to monitor for risks such as hypoglycemia. [2]

Weight Loss and Obesity Management

One of the most consistent benefits of IF is weight reduction, typically 3-8% over 3-12 months in clinical trials. This occurs through reduced calorie intake and enhanced fat burning during fasting periods. [2] For example, alternate-day fasting lowered body weight and improved insulin resistance in obese individuals, independent of extreme calorie cuts. [1] Weight loss drives many benefits by alleviating obesity-related strain on metabolic systems.

Implement IF by choosing a sustainable schedule: eat within 12 noon to 8 pm daily, focusing on nutrient-dense foods like vegetables, lean proteins, and healthy fats during eating windows. Track progress with weekly weigh-ins and adjust based on energy levels. Challenges include initial hunger; combat this with hydration, black coffee, or herbal tea. Alternatives like time-restricted eating suit beginners better than full-day fasts. A 12-month trial in type 2 diabetes patients showed sustained weight loss alongside better glycemic control. [2] Pair IF with resistance training to preserve muscle mass, as some studies note lean mass reductions. [2]

Improvements in Blood Sugar and Diabetes Control

IF enhances insulin sensitivity and lowers fasting glucose levels, beneficial for prediabetes and type 2 diabetes. Trials report reduced glycated hemoglobin (HbA1c) and insulin needs, with effects greater than continuous restriction due to repeated metabolic switching. [2] Ketone production during fasting improves glucose regulation and mitochondrial function. [1]

In practice, monitor blood sugar if diabetic; adjust medications under medical supervision to avoid lows. Start with 12-hour fasts overnight, gradually extending. Real-world example: obese diabetic mice preserved beta-cell mass via autophagy, suggesting human parallels. [2] Potential issues include dehydration; drink water and electrolytes. Alternatives: combine with low-glycemic meals. Mayo Clinic notes short-term blood sugar improvements. [4]

Cardiovascular Health Benefits

IF improves lipid profiles, reducing total cholesterol, LDL, triglycerides, and blood pressure. Mechanisms include weight loss, increased fatty acid oxidation, and lower inflammation. [2] Six-month alternate-day fasting in obese adults showed cardioprotective effects. [2] Ketones signal reduced oxidative stress on blood vessels. [1]

To apply: during eating windows, prioritize omega-3s from fish or nuts. Track cholesterol via annual bloodwork. Challenges like elevated hunger may lead to overeating; plan meals ahead. A study found modest insulin sensitivity gains but no major inflammation drop compared to other diets. [5] Alternatives: Mediterranean diet with fasting. Monitor for those with heart conditions.

Reducing Inflammation and Oxidative Stress

IF suppresses proinflammatory cytokines like IL-6 and CRP, linked to chronic diseases. Fasting activates AMPK and inhibits mTOR, promoting autophagy and defense against stress. [2] Human trials in obese subjects confirm lower inflammation markers post-IF. [2] This mirrors exercise benefits. [1]

Practical steps: fast 14-16 hours daily, break with anti-inflammatory foods like berries. Examples: obese participants saw systemic inflammation drop with weight loss. [2] Risks include bone density loss; include calcium-rich foods and weight training. Some studies question inflammation reductions versus other weight loss methods. [5]

Potential for Cancer and Neurological Protection

Animal studies suggest IF aids cancer prevention via enhanced cellular repair, though human evidence is preliminary. [1] MIT research shows fasting boosts intestinal stem cell regeneration but raises intestinal cancer risk in mice post-refeeding. [3] For neurological health, ketones protect brain cells, potentially aiding disorders like Alzheimer’s.

Guidance: avoid if cancer history without doctor approval. Focus on short fasts. Alternatives: ketogenic diet elements.

Getting Started Safely and Considerations

Begin with 12-hour fasts, hydrate well, eat balanced meals. Women, elderly, or underweight individuals may need modifications. Track symptoms; stop if dizzy. Combine with exercise for best results. Long-term safety unknown; more research needed. [4]
